Artist's statement
Being a children's book illustrator for many years, I perceive this world as a beautiful fairytale. I see it in bold, bright colours and truly believe that goodness always wins over evil.
I know this world is far from being perfect, and there are so many thing we need to do to make it a better place to live. However, the masses of negative information we receive everyday from television, newspapers and the Internet, often makes us forget about the good things in our lives. If we could turn off our TVs and computers, stop for a moment in our day-to-day rush, and look around, we would see how beautiful this world is. This fabulous beauty is usually found in the simplest, most ordinary things like a flower, old building or snow falling outside a window...
With my artwork, I am trying to share my bright fairytale world with others. I hope it creates a positive attitude, which helps make our lives better.
